Saturdays
Let's start with my Saturday routine. Saturday is a "free day" in the Woodruff household.
On Saturdays, everyone picks their meals, sleeps as late as they want, and chooses their entertainment. It is a great way to transition from the hustle and bustle of our Monday - Friday into the more relaxed pace of the weekend.
Saturday is my new Sunday.
Until we made this transition as a family, Saturdays were full of chores and work.
Now that I work full-time in an office, I can't even imagine having the energy to stay in full-on work mode on my Saturdays at home.
Many of you make Sundays your "free day." Either way, I think the important thing is that each person in the house gets to have a day, or a part of a day, to "do their thing."
Do you have a day to rest and enjoy your passion projects?
I am not sure I could have had this kind of a day in my 20s, 30s, and 40s, but I wish I had at least considered the option.
One of my passion projects is taking care of my family and our shared home. Listen in as I take you along on my "domestic day" and the rewards I choose when my time and energy run out. I don't get it all done either! But, I do rest and rejuvenate when I hit my limits.
